When the transformer in the substation fails to meet energy efficiency requirements, or experiences issues such as overheating, excessive losses, or insufficient load capacity, must the entire substation be replaced? Not necessarily!
From the perspective of user economic benefits and resource utilization, Haihong Electric offers a low-carbon, environmentally friendly solution—the Low Temperature Rise substations Upgrade Solution. This approach avoids wasteful extensive dismantling and replacement, focusing instead on precise upgrades. It effectively addresses problems like high losses and high temperature rise in substations, enhancing both performance and safety reliability, thereby revitalizing the original substation with new energy.

Achieve More with Less Investment
· Lower Costs: There is no need to dismantle the old substation or replan installation. Simply replace the original transformer directly, making it more cost-effective than a full cabinet replacement.
· Significant Economic Benefits: After the upgrade, the transformer operates with a lower temperature rise and improved heat dissipation efficiency by over 30%*¹, resulting in high energy efficiency and reduced electricity costs.
Quick upgrade, Minimal Impact
· Completed in One Day, Simple and Efficient: The upgrade can be quickly accomplished, compatible with most conventional substations. No additional space is required, and it is ready for immediate use, minimizing the impact of power outages.
Stable Operation, High Safety and Reliability
· Low Temperature Rise Operation: Significantly reduces the operating temperature rise of the original substation, minimizing insulation aging and short-circuit risks caused by high temperatures, while also reducing load losses.
· Strong Overload Capacity: Capable of steadily handling impact loads such as power usage peaks, equipment startups, and ultra-high load operations over the long term, without causing cracks in the transformer coil insulation.
· Safer and More Durable: The Fully Insulated Open Ventilated 3D Wound Core Dry-type Transformer reduces combustible material weight by approximately 85%*², offering advantages in fire and explosion prevention. It also has enhanced short-circuit resistance.
Energy Saving and Environmental Protection
· Improved Energy Efficiency: The Fully Insulated Open Ventilated 3D Wound Core Dry-type Transformer operates with lower losses, reduced leakage magnetism, and minimal stray losses. Combined with the self-developed zero-carbon vortex flow scalable cooling system, it significantly enhances the energy efficiency of the entire substation.
· Environmentally Friendly: The transformer features a green design throughout its lifecycle, with operational noise below 45 decibels and a 50% reduction in surrounding electric and magnetic fields*³, highlighting its green characteristics.
